private void rc2encrypt_Click(object sender, EventArgs e)
        {
            Cryptograf cryptic = new Cryptograf();

            cryptic = new Cryptograf("rc2");
            string plainText = textBox_path.Text;

            if (string.Equals(rc2Key, textBox_password.Text))
            {
                cryptic.Key = keycrypt.CreateSHA384(textBox_password.Text);
                cryptic.Encrypt(plainText); //encrypt yapmak için veriyi gönderiyoruz
            }
            else
            {
                switch (MessageBox.Show("Hatalı Key", "Hata", MessageBoxButtons.RetryCancel, MessageBoxIcon.Error))
                {
                case DialogResult.Retry:
                    this.Refresh();
                    break;

                case DialogResult.Cancel:
                    this.Close();
                    break;
                }
            }
        }
        private void aesdecrypt_Click(object sender, EventArgs e)
        {
            Cryptograf cryptic   = new Cryptograf();
            string     plainText = textbox_path.Text;

            cryptic = new Cryptograf("Rijndael");
            if (string.Equals(aesKey, textBox_password.Text))
            {
                //cryptic.Key = keycrypt.CreateSHA(textBox_password.Text);
                cryptic.Key = doc_aesKey;
                cryptic.Decrypt(plainText);
            }
            else
            {
                switch (MessageBox.Show("Hatalı Key", "Hata", MessageBoxButtons.RetryCancel, MessageBoxIcon.Error))
                {
                case DialogResult.Retry:
                    this.Refresh();
                    break;

                case DialogResult.Cancel:
                    this.Close();
                    break;
                }
            }
        }
        private void aesencrypt_Click(object sender, EventArgs e)
        {
            Cryptograf cryptic   = new Cryptograf();  //yeni nesne üretiliyor
            string     plainText = textBox_path.Text; //path alınıyor

            cryptic = new Cryptograf("Rijndael");     //kullanılacak algoritma
            if (string.Equals(aesKey, textBox_password.Text))
            {
                cryptic.Key = keycrypt.CreateSHA(textBox_password.Text);
                //cryptic.Key = textBox_password.Text;//kullanılacak key
                cryptic.Encrypt(plainText); //encrypt yapmak için veriyi gönderiyoruz
            }
            else
            {
                switch (MessageBox.Show("Hatalı Key", "Hata", MessageBoxButtons.RetryCancel, MessageBoxIcon.Error))
                {
                case DialogResult.Retry:
                    this.Refresh();
                    break;

                case DialogResult.Cancel:
                    this.Close();
                    break;
                }
            }
        }
        private void rc2decrypt_Click(object sender, EventArgs e)
        {
            Cryptograf cryptic   = new Cryptograf();  //nesne üretilir
            string     plainText = textbox_path.Text; //path alınır

            cryptic = new Cryptograf("rc2");          //algoritma seçilir
            if (string.Equals(rc2Key, textBox_password.Text))
            {
                //cryptic.Key = keycrypt.CreateSHA384(textBox_password.Text);
                cryptic.Key = doc_rc2Key;
                cryptic.Decrypt(plainText);    // decrypt başlatılır
            }
            else
            {
                switch (MessageBox.Show("Hatalı Key", "Hata", MessageBoxButtons.RetryCancel, MessageBoxIcon.Error))
                {
                case DialogResult.Retry:
                    this.Refresh();
                    break;

                case DialogResult.Cancel:
                    this.Close();
                    break;
                }
            }
        }